What Are Freestyle Trap Beats?

To be aware the relevance of freestyle trap beats, it's vital to first break down what a freestyle beat really is. In basic terms, a freestyle beat is an crucial track that is designed for artists to rap or sing over without the demand for pre-written verses or tunes. It's suggested to motivate off-the-cuff performances, encouraging rap artists to deliver spontaneous and frequently extra raw, moving verses.

A freestyle type beat varies slightly from a routine instrumental because it's structured in a manner that provides artists room to breathe. These beats typically have less melodic components, leaving room for detailed flows and powerful wordplay. They're likewise commonly much more repetitive than traditional song instrumentals, making certain that the rapper or vocalist can easily locate their groove and ride the beat without getting lost in intricate arrangements.

Freestyle Trap Beats A Subgenre Within Freestyle

Currently, within the territory of freestyle beats, there is a details part referred to as freestyle trap beat. Trap songs, stemming from the southern United States, is identified by very heavy use of 808 bass drums, quickly hi-hat patterns, and dark, irritable tunes. It's a noise that has actually expanded in popularity throughout the years, turning into one of one of the most prominent categories in modern rap.

Freestyle trap beats take these trademark features and fuse them with the liberty and flexibility of freestyle beats, causing a dynamic combination. These beats are best for musicians seeking to bring power and aggression to their knowledgeables while still keeping the freedom to discover different flows and designs.

DaBaby Type Beat: A Modern Freestyle Representation

Among the many variations of freestyle trap beats, the DaBaby type beat has actually turned into one of the most in-demand. DaBaby type beats are inspired by the trademark audio trap beats 2024 of the North Carolina rap artist DaBaby, recognized for his speedy distribution, appealing hooks, and hard-hitting manufacturing. These beats generally include fast paces, punchy 808s, and minimalistic yet hostile tunes, making them ideal for high-energy freestyle efficiencies.

Why DaBaby Type Beats Work So Well for Freestyles

1. Rapid Tempos: The quick speed of a DaBaby type beat encourages rap artists to deliver speedy flows, forcing them to think on their feet and press their lyrical limits.
2. Basic Yet Appealing Tunes: Unlike some trap beats that can be excessively complicated, DaBaby type beats are commonly developed around easy, repeated tunes that leave room for the rapper's vocals to beam.
3. Potent Drums: The aggressive percussion in these beats includes an component of seriousness, driving the musician to match the beat's strength with their lyrics.

Whether you're a follower of DaBaby's music or not, there's no rejecting the impact his sound has actually had on modern freestyle culture. The DaBaby type beat is a staple in the freestyle beat world, providing trap artists a system to display their rate, accuracy, and personal appeal.

What Is a Free Type Beat?

A free type beat is an instrumental that producers offer free of charge use, normally for non-commercial objectives. While the beats can be used for demos, freestyles, and social media material, artists usually require to pay for a license if they wish to launch the song readily (i.e., on streaming systems or offer for sale).

This design has been a game-changer, enabling young musicians to trying out their sound, practice their freestyling, and develop an online visibility without needing to stress over manufacturing prices.

Just how to Decide On the Perfect Freestyle Trap Beat.

With many opportunities offered, selecting the ideal ** freestyle trap beat ** can really feel difficult. Right here are some crucial aspects to take into consideration when looking for the best beat:.

1. Tempo.

The tempo of a beat will establish the total feeling of your freestyle. Freestyle type beats with quick tempos are optimal for high-energy performances, while slower tempos bring you even more space to discover various circulations and lyrical styles. Consider your style and exactly how comfy you are freestyling at different speeds prior to picking a beat.

2. Complexity.

Some beats are more complicated than others, featuring a large array of sounds, melodies, and changes. While complex beats can include excitement to a track, they could likewise make it tougher to freestyle over. Simpler freestyle beats are often less complicated to deal with, as they supply a empty canvas for your lyrics.

3. Atmosphere and Ambiance.

The spirit of the beat ought to match the message or energy you intend to convey. Freestyle trap beats typically have dark, moody flavors, but there are likewise extra uplifting or ariose options available. Pay attention to a selection of beats and choose one that resonates with your artistic vision.

4. Knowledge with the Sound.

Certain sorts of beats, like the DaBaby type beat, are made to accommodate certain circulations and rap designs. If you're comfortable rapping over fast, hard-hitting instrumentals, this may be the most effective option for you. However, if you choose a even more easygoing technique, try to find a ** complimentary kind beat or freestyle beat with a slower, a lot more loosened up ambiance.
